How do you get the "party rock in the house tonight" achievement?
Even if you play on "access end game" and only pick party slot invite from the bosses and defeat fate you still only get like +5 slots, and that's 8 slots in your party. Or what am i doing wrong?

Samseng Yik Nov 20, 2023 @ 8:20pm 
Another option is you use the deadly sin event.
Give you +1 party slot. But permanently reduce healing amount by 90%.

Doug  [developer] Feb 10, 2024 @ 4:35am 
If you all agree, we could lower this achievement requirement to 9. So it's still a bit hard but you just need one extra from an event, wanderer, black market, etc.
Also Tempting Perfume relic has increased change of finding wanderer, so that's also an option now.

What you guys think?
